Advantages of the AMS – HAN Air Freight Route
Major European Logistics Hub
Amsterdam Airport Schiphol is one of Europe’s largest cargo airports, equipped with advanced logistics infrastructure and global cargo connectivity.
From Amsterdam, shipments can be transported to Vietnam through major international hubs such as:
-
Dubai International Airport
-
Hamad International Airport
-
Incheon International Airport
-
Hong Kong International Airport
This ensures frequent weekly flights and flexible shipping options.
Multiple Airlines Operating the Route
Several international airlines operate cargo services between Europe and Vietnam, including:
-
Qatar Airways Cargo
-
Emirates SkyCargo
-
Turkish Cargo
-
Korean Air Cargo
-
Cathay Pacific Cargo
The availability of multiple airlines allows customers to choose the most suitable schedule and cost.

Air Freight Booking Process from AMS to HAN
Step 1: Cargo Information Submission
Customers provide basic shipment details, including:
-
Package dimensions (Length × Width × Height)
-
Actual weight
-
Volumetric weight
-
Cargo type
-
Pickup address in Europe
For air cargo, the chargeable weight is typically calculated using the formula:
Length × Width × Height (cm) / 6000
Step 2: Quotation and Flight Selection
After receiving shipment details, the logistics provider will:
-
Check available flight schedules
-
Compare rates among airlines
-
Recommend the most suitable option
Customers may choose either direct flights or transit flights depending on cost and urgency.
Step 3: Cargo Pickup and Export Handling
Shipments can be collected from warehouses in Amsterdam or other EU locations. The cargo will then be inspected, repacked if necessary, and prepared for export procedures before being transported to Amsterdam Airport Schiphol for departure.
Step 4: Transportation and Shipment Tracking
Once the cargo is shipped, customers will receive an Air Waybill (AWB) to track the shipment. Shipment status can be monitored throughout the transportation process.
Step 5: Customs Clearance and Delivery in Vietnam
When the cargo arrives at Noi Bai International Airport, the logistics provider will assist with customs clearance, handle applicable duties and taxes, and arrange final delivery if required.
